Recall Summary
Mercedes-Benz USA, LLC (MBUSA) is recalling certain 2023-2024 C-Class, S-Class, SL, GLC, EQE SUV, EQE, EQS SUV, and EQS vehicles that were incorrectly repaired under recall 24V-115. An incorrect fuse box that was not designed for the vehicle may have been installed.
The issue:
An incorrect fuse box can result in a sudden loss of drive power or a loss of critical safety functions such as the restraint systems or instrument cluster, increasing the risk of a crash or injury. Additionally, there could be an increased risk of a fire.
How to resolve this:
Dealers will inspect and replace the main fuse boxes, free of charge. Owner notification letters are expected to be mailed June 17, 2025. Owners may contact MBUSA customer service at 1-800-367-6372.
Affected component:
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:WIRING:FUSES AND CIRCUIT BREAKERS
